Wireless Communication in Computers and Software: The Internet of Things

Wireless Communication in Computers and Software: The Internet of Things

The rapid development of wireless communication has revolutionized the field of computers and software, particularly with the advent of the Internet of Things (IoT). The IoT refers to a network of interconnected devices that communicate with each other through wireless technologies, enabling seamless data transfer and remote control. For instance, imagine a scenario where an individual can remotely monitor their home’s security system, adjust the temperature in every room, and even receive alerts when groceries run low, all from their smartphone. This level of connectivity is made possible by wireless communication protocols integrated into computer systems and software applications.

Wireless communication plays a crucial role in facilitating the exchange of information between various components within IoT-enabled devices. By leveraging technologies such as Wi-Fi, Bluetooth, Zigbee, and cellular networks, these devices can establish connections without relying on physical cables or wired infrastructure. This not only enhances convenience but also enables new possibilities for automation and efficiency in diverse domains ranging from smart homes to industrial settings.

In this article, we will explore the impact of wireless communication on computers and software within the context of the Internet of Things. We will delve into different wireless protocols utilized in IoT systems and examine how they enable seamless device-to-device interaction. Furthermore, we will discuss the challenges associated with wireless communication in terms of reliability, security, and scalability, and explore the solutions that have been developed to address these issues.

Reliability is a critical aspect of wireless communication in IoT systems. As devices rely on wireless signals to transmit data, any disruptions or interferences can lead to communication failures. This can result in delayed or lost information, affecting the overall performance of the system. To ensure reliability, various techniques are employed, such as error correction algorithms and signal strength optimization. Additionally, redundancy is often introduced by using multiple communication channels or protocols to mitigate the impact of any potential failures.

Security is another major concern when it comes to wireless communication within IoT systems. With an increasing number of interconnected devices exchanging sensitive data, ensuring secure communication becomes crucial. Encryption techniques are commonly used to protect data during transmission and prevent unauthorized access. Authentication mechanisms are also employed to verify the identity of devices before establishing connections.

Scalability poses yet another challenge for wireless communication in IoT systems. As the number of connected devices grows exponentially, networks must be able to handle large amounts of traffic efficiently. Wireless protocols need to support high device density and provide mechanisms for managing network congestion effectively.

To overcome these challenges, continuous advancements are being made in wireless communication technologies. For example, newer versions of Wi-Fi and Bluetooth standards offer improved speed, range, and energy efficiency. Low-power wide area network (LPWAN) technologies like LoRaWAN and NB-IoT have emerged as viable options for long-range connectivity with low power consumption.

In conclusion, wireless communication has transformed computers and software through its integration into IoT systems. It enables seamless connectivity between devices and opens up new possibilities for automation and efficiency across various domains. However, challenges related to reliability, security, and scalability must be addressed through advanced techniques and technologies to fully realize the potential of wireless communication in the IoT era.

Wireless Communication Overview

Imagine a world where every device, from your smartphone to your refrigerator, is interconnected and constantly exchanging information. This seamless integration of devices, known as the Internet of Things (IoT), has revolutionized the way we live and work. At the heart of this technological advancement lies wireless communication—a fundamental component that enables these devices to communicate with each other without the need for physical connections.

To illustrate the significance of wireless communication in our daily lives, let’s consider a hypothetical scenario: You wake up in the morning and reach for your fitness tracker. As you put it on, it wirelessly syncs with your smartphone, updating your health data and providing valuable insights into your sleep patterns and exercise routines. While having breakfast, you receive an alert on your smartwatch notifying you about traffic congestion along your usual route to work. Thanks to wireless communication technology, all these devices seamlessly interact with one another, making our lives more convenient and efficient.

The importance of wireless communication extends far beyond personal gadgets; its impact can be felt across various industries including healthcare, transportation, agriculture, and manufacturing. Here are some key reasons why wireless communication holds such immense value:

  • Increased efficiency: By eliminating the need for physical connections between devices, wireless communication enables faster data transfer speeds and real-time responses.
  • Enhanced mobility: With wireless connectivity becoming ubiquitous, users can access information or control devices from any location within range.
  • Scalability: Wireless networks offer flexibility by allowing easy addition or removal of devices without requiring extensive infrastructure changes.
  • Cost-effectiveness: Implementing wireless systems often proves more economical than installing wired alternatives due to reduced installation costs and maintenance overheads.

Additionally, it is worth noting that there are several essential components involved in enabling successful wireless communication. In the subsequent section about “Key Components of Wireless Communication,” we will delve deeper into these components and explore their functionalities in detail. Through understanding these intricacies behind wireless communication, we can truly appreciate how this technology has transformed the way we interact with our devices and the world around us.

Key Components of Wireless Communication

Section H2: Wireless Communication Overview

In the previous section, we explored an overview of wireless communication and its significance in modern technology. Now, let us delve deeper into the key components that make wireless communication possible.

Wireless communication relies on a combination of hardware and software elements to enable seamless data transfer between devices. One example that illustrates this is smart home automation systems. These systems utilize wireless communication protocols to connect various household devices such as lights, thermostats, and security cameras. By wirelessly connecting these devices, users can control them remotely through their smartphones or tablets, offering convenience and energy efficiency.

To better understand the intricacies behind wireless communication, it is important to consider its key components:

  1. Transmitters: These are devices responsible for converting electrical signals into electromagnetic waves suitable for transmission over the airwaves.
  2. Receivers: As the counterpart to transmitters, receivers capture incoming electromagnetic waves and convert them back into electrical signals that can be processed by computers or other electronic devices.
  3. Antennas: Acting as conduits for transmitting and receiving signals, antennas play a vital role in ensuring efficient signal propagation.
  4. Protocols: Wireless communication employs various protocols that govern how data is transmitted and received between different devices, establishing standards for compatibility and reliability.

These components work together harmoniously to facilitate wireless communication across a wide range of applications. To illustrate this further, here is a table showcasing some common uses of wireless communication:

Application Description
Mobile Devices Enables wireless connectivity for smartphones, tablets, and wearables
Internet of Things Facilitates interconnectivity among everyday objects
Wi-Fi Networks Provides wireless internet access within a specific area
Bluetooth Allows short-range device pairing for audio streaming and file sharing

By exploring these key components and their diverse applications, we gain insight into the vast potential of wireless communication in our interconnected world.

Section H2: Wireless Communication Protocols

Wireless Communication Protocols

These protocols act as a set of rules or guidelines that govern how information is exchanged between interconnected devices.

One example of a widely used wireless communication protocol is Bluetooth. Originally developed for short-range communication between mobile phones and accessories, Bluetooth has evolved to support a multitude of applications, ranging from audio streaming to home automation. For instance, imagine a hypothetical scenario where a user enters their smart home equipped with Bluetooth-enabled sensors and appliances. As they approach the front door, the smart lock receives a signal from their smartphone via Bluetooth, allowing them access without needing to fumble for keys.

  • Efficiency: Wireless communication protocols enhance efficiency by reducing the need for physical connections and streamlining data transfer processes.
  • Scalability: With appropriate protocols in place, wireless networks can easily accommodate an increasing number of connected devices without compromising performance.
  • Interoperability: Standardized protocols ensure compatibility among different manufacturers’ products, facilitating seamless integration within larger ecosystems.
  • Security: Implementing robust encryption algorithms and authentication mechanisms helps protect sensitive data transmitted wirelessly.

The importance of these wireless communication protocols becomes clearer when examining them through the lens of a table highlighting their features:

Protocol Frequency Range Data Rate (Mbps) Application
Wi-Fi 2.4 GHz/5 GHz Up to 866 Internet connectivity
Zigbee 2.4 GHz Up to 250 Smart homes
Z-Wave Sub-GHz bands Up to 100 Home automation systems
LoRaWAN Sub-GHz bands Up to 50 Long-range IoT devices

In summary, wireless communication protocols are crucial for enabling seamless data exchange between interconnected devices. They provide a standardized framework that ensures efficiency, scalability, interoperability, and security in various applications. Understanding these protocols is essential when exploring the advantages they bring to computers and software, as explored in the subsequent section.

Transitioning into the next section about “Advantages of Wireless Communication in Computers and Software,” we can explore how these protocols contribute to enhanced connectivity and productivity without sacrificing flexibility or convenience.

Advantages of Wireless Communication in Computers and Software

Imagine a world where everyday objects are interconnected, seamlessly communicating with each other and exchanging information to improve our lives. This vision is becoming a reality through the Internet of Things (IoT), which relies heavily on wireless communication protocols to enable devices to connect and interact. In this section, we will explore some commonly used wireless communication protocols that serve as the backbone of IoT.

One prominent example of a wireless communication protocol in the context of IoT is Bluetooth Low Energy (BLE). BLE allows low-power devices such as wearables, home automation systems, and smart sensors to establish connections over short distances. For instance, consider a wearable fitness tracker that wirelessly transmits data about your heart rate and steps taken to your smartphone via BLE. This technology enables seamless integration between multiple devices, enhancing user experience and enabling innovative applications.

To understand the significance of wireless communication protocols in enabling IoT functionality, let us examine their advantages:

  • Flexibility: Wireless communication eliminates the need for physical connections between devices, providing greater flexibility in device placement.
  • Scalability: With wireless protocols, it becomes easier to add new devices to an existing network without extensive rewiring or infrastructure changes.
  • Cost-effectiveness: Implementing wireless communication can often be more cost-effective than traditional wired solutions due to reduced installation and maintenance costs.
  • Mobility: Wireless connectivity allows devices to operate while on-the-move or in remote locations where wired connections may not be feasible.

The following table illustrates a comparison between different wireless communication protocols commonly used in IoT applications:

Protocol Range Power Consumption Data Rate
Wi-Fi Long High High
Zigbee Medium Low Low
NFC Short Very Low Low

As seen from this table, each protocol has its own strengths and weaknesses, making it suitable for specific use cases. The choice of wireless communication protocol depends on factors such as range requirements, power consumption limitations, and data rate needs.

As we delve deeper into the realm of wireless communication in computers and software, it is crucial to acknowledge the challenges that come with this technology.

Challenges in Wireless Communication: Ensuring Reliable Connectivity

Advantages of Wireless Communication in Computers and Software have opened up numerous opportunities for the Internet of Things (IoT) to revolutionize various industries. However, this technology also presents several challenges that need to be addressed for seamless connectivity and communication. This section will explore some of these challenges and discuss their implications.

One significant challenge in wireless communication is the issue of security. With an increasing number of devices connected through IoT, there is a higher risk of unauthorized access or data breaches. For instance, a hypothetical scenario could involve a smart home system being hacked, allowing intruders to control the security cameras or unlock doors remotely. Such incidents can compromise privacy and safety, highlighting the importance of robust encryption protocols and authentication mechanisms.

Another challenge lies in interoperability among different devices and platforms within IoT systems. The diversity of hardware specifications, operating systems, and communication protocols can hinder seamless integration across various components. A real-life example would be difficulties faced by healthcare providers attempting to integrate wearable fitness trackers with electronic health record systems due to compatibility issues. To overcome this challenge, industry standards need to be established so that different devices can communicate effectively without restrictions.

Furthermore, scalability poses a major concern when it comes to wireless communication in IoT environments. As the number of connected devices increases exponentially, network congestion becomes inevitable if infrastructure does not keep pace with demand. This issue can cause delays in data transmission and affect overall system performance. It is crucial for network providers to invest in scalable infrastructure capable of handling massive amounts of data traffic efficiently.

To summarize:

  • Security: Unauthorized access and data breaches pose significant risks.
  • Interoperability: Compatibility issues between diverse devices must be resolved.
  • Scalability: Network congestion may occur as more devices connect.
Challenges Implications
Security Compromised privacy and safety
Interoperability Integration difficulties between different components
Scalability Network congestion and performance issues

These challenges need to be addressed for the successful implementation of wireless communication in IoT systems. In the following section, we will explore future trends in wireless communication that aim to overcome these challenges and further enhance connectivity and efficiency within the Internet of Things ecosystem.

Transitioning into the subsequent section about “Future Trends in Wireless Communication,” advancements are being made to tackle these challenges head-on.

Future Trends in Wireless Communication

Having explored the various aspects of wireless communication, it is evident that there are several challenges associated with its implementation in computers and software. These challenges must be addressed to ensure seamless connectivity and efficient functioning within the realm of the Internet of Things (IoT).

Challenges in Wireless Communication:

  1. Interference and Signal Strength Variations:

    • Example: In a smart home scenario, where multiple devices communicate wirelessly, interference from other electronic appliances can degrade signal quality.
    • Bullet Point List:
      • Frustration caused by intermittent internet connection due to weak Wi-Fi signals
      • Aggravation when streaming videos or playing online games experiences buffering issues
      • Anxiety arising from dropped calls or poor voice quality during important phone conversations
      • Irritation resulting from slow download speeds hindering productivity
  2. Security Concerns:

    • The increasing number of connected devices poses serious security risks as cybercriminals exploit vulnerabilities in wireless networks for unauthorized access.
    • Table: Risks Associated with Insecure Wireless Communication
Risk Description Emotional Response
Data Breaches Unauthorized access leading to data leaks Fear
Identity Theft Personal information stolen for fraudulent purposes Anxiety
Malware Attacks Viruses and malicious software infecting devices Frustration
Privacy Invasion Intrusion into personal lives through compromised systems Anger
  1. Limited Bandwidth and Capacity:
    • As more IoT devices connect to wireless networks, limited bandwidth becomes a bottleneck, affecting overall performance.
    • This could lead to frustration among users who experience slower browsing speeds or delays in accessing cloud-based services.

In order to overcome these challenges, it is essential to adopt strategies such as optimizing network infrastructure, implementing robust encryption protocols, and investing in research for improved wireless technologies. By addressing these challenges, the future of wireless communication holds great potential to revolutionize connectivity and enable seamless integration within the IoT ecosystem.

(Note: The following paragraph does not begin with “In conclusion” or “Finally”.) As technology continues to advance, it is imperative that we acknowledge and address the hurdles faced by wireless communication systems. By doing so, we can pave the way for a more efficient and secure connected world, where devices seamlessly communicate with each other, enhancing our daily lives in ways previously unimaginable. Thus, it becomes crucial for researchers, engineers, and policymakers to collaborate towards solutions that ensure reliable and robust wireless communication infrastructure. Only through such concerted efforts can we unlock the full potential of the Internet of Things and usher in an era of unparalleled connectivity.

Victor L. Jones